Descriptive analysis of domains evaluated by ACE-R in patients with chronic kidney disease.
| Domains | Maximum score | Cut-off score | Mean (±sd | Median | Observed variation |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Orientation / Attention | 18 | <17 | 14.33 (±3.29) | 15 | 3-18 |
| Memory | 26 | <15 | 14.37 (±5.87) | 16 | 0-26 |
| Verbal Fluency | 14 | <8 | 7.41 (±3.99) | 8 | 0-14 |
| Language | 26 | <22 | 19.63 (±5.92) | 22 | 0-26 |
| Visuospatial Ability | 16 | <13 | 8.55 (±3.70) | 8 | 0-16 |
| Total Score | 100 | <78 | 64.26 (±18.80) | 68 | 6-97 |
